As a Scrum Master you will:
- Serve as a servant leader and Agile coach for one or two highperforming DevOps teams fostering an environment of mutual respect transparency and collaboration.
- Facilitate Scrum events ensuring alignment with Agile best practices and the SAFe framework.
- Support teams in achieving high levels of autonomy and alignment while improving predictability quality and Agile mindset.
- Identify and remove impediments ensuring the team stays focused on delivering value and meeting PI commitments.
- Promote automation of repetitive activities and drive continuous process and technical improvements.
- Ensure adherence to Agile guardrails the Definition of Done and DevOps best practices.
- Collaborate closely with Release Train Engineers (RTEs) Product Owners and other stakeholders to enhance Agile Release Train (ART) maturity.
- Work in an international multicultural setting with both onshore and offshore teams ensuring effective coordination and communication.
What You Bring to the Table:
- 10 years of experience as a Scrum Master in an Agile/SAFe environment within a corporate IT setting.
- Proven expertise in coaching Agile teams driving Agile mindset and fostering a culture of continuous improvement.
- Strong knowledge of Agile methodologies (Scrum Kanban SAFe) and DevOps principles.
- Experience working with Identity and Access Management (IAM) solutions is a plus.
- Excellent English communication and presentation skills both verbal and written.
- Ability to thrive in a dynamic and evolving environment while influencing teams and stakeholders to drive change.
